在当今数字化转型加速的时代,企业远程办公、数据跨境传输以及个人隐私保护需求日益增长,虚拟私人网络(Virtual Private Network, VPN)已成为保障网络安全的核心技术之一,本文将从技术原理出发,深入探讨如何设计和搭建一个安全、稳定且高效的VPN系统,涵盖常见协议选择、部署架构、性能优化及实际应用场景,为网络工程师提供一套完整的实践指南。
理解VPN的基本原理至关重要,VPN通过加密隧道技术,在公共网络(如互联网)上模拟私有网络通信,确保用户数据在传输过程中不被窃听或篡改,其核心机制包括身份认证、数据加密和隧道封装三个环节,常见的协议如OpenVPN、IPsec、WireGuard等各有优劣:OpenVPN基于SSL/TLS协议,兼容性强但性能略低;IPsec是标准协议,安全性高但配置复杂;WireGuard则以轻量级设计著称,具有极低延迟和高吞吐量,适合移动设备和边缘计算场景。
在具体实施中,我们推荐采用“服务器-客户端”架构,使用Linux服务器部署OpenVPN服务端,配合客户端软件(如OpenVPN Connect或Tunnelblick),可实现跨平台接入,关键步骤包括:1)生成证书和密钥(使用Easy-RSA工具);2)配置服务端参数(如端口、加密算法、DNS分配);3)设置防火墙规则(开放UDP 1194端口);4)测试连接稳定性与延迟,对于企业级部署,建议结合负载均衡和高可用集群(如Keepalived + HAProxy),避免单点故障。
性能优化方面,需关注带宽利用率、加密开销和并发连接数,可通过以下策略提升效率:启用压缩功能(如LZO算法)减少传输数据量;使用硬件加速卡(如Intel QuickAssist)分担CPU压力;合理调整MTU值防止分片丢包;对不同用户组实施QoS策略,优先保障关键业务流量,定期审计日志、更新证书有效期、禁用弱加密算法(如SHA1),是维持长期安全的关键措施。
实际应用中,VPNs已广泛用于多个领域:教育机构利用其访问校内资源;跨国公司通过站点到站点(Site-to-Site)VPN连接分支机构;开发者借助动态DNS+VPN快速调试远程服务器,值得注意的是,尽管VPN能增强安全性,但仍需配合其他防护手段,如多因素认证(MFA)、入侵检测系统(IDS)和零信任架构,形成纵深防御体系。
构建一个可靠的VPN不仅需要扎实的网络知识,更依赖于对业务场景的深刻理解,作为网络工程师,我们应持续跟踪新技术(如QUIC协议在下一代VPN中的潜力),并在实践中不断迭代优化方案,为企业和个人用户提供真正安全、便捷的网络服务。

VPN加速器|半仙VPN加速器-免费VPN梯子首选半仙VPN

